    So I went to Disneyland and got pictures taken. And before I was able to buy a cd and have it sent to me and I don't see that option anymore. So how do I get all my pictures with out having to buy each one by itself? or is the cd option still there?

    Hello, Samantha! Welcome to the Disney Parks Moms Panel and thanks for your question. I am so happy that you have returned from a visit to the Disneyland Resort and now have lots of photographic memories to look back on!

    You'll be glad to know that you can still buy all your photos at once by purchasing the Disney PhotoPass+ One Week product. This will allow you to download all the images that were taken within a seven-day period. First, log on to your Disneyland account and select "Disney PhotoPass" from the Parks & Tickets menu to view your photo gallery. Be sure that you have linked any PhotoPass cards you received and any attraction photo ID numbers that you wrote down. Then, select an image from the first day of your trip.  There should be options to buy the individual photo or to purchase the PhotoPass+ One Week product. Just make sure you purchase PhotoPass+ One Week and download your photos before they expire, which is 45 days after the photo was taken.
